A recap on differences between tarragon and carrots

  • Tarragon has more iron, manganese, vitamin B6, calcium, vitamin B2, magnesium, potassium, copper, and folate; however, carrots are higher in vitamin A.
  • Tarragon covers your daily iron needs 400% more than carrots.
  • Carrots contain 56 times less manganese than tarragon. Tarragon contains 7.967mg of manganese, while carrots contain 0.143mg.
  • The glycemic index of carrots is higher.

Food varieties used in this article are Spices, tarragon, dried and Carrots, raw.

All nutrients comparison - raw data values

Nutrient Tarragon Carrot DV% diff.
Iron 32.3mg 0.3mg 400%
Manganese 7.967mg 0.143mg 340%
Vitamin B6 2.41mg 0.138mg 175%
Calcium 1139mg 33mg 111%
Vitamin B2 1.339mg 0.058mg 99%
Magnesium 347mg 12mg 80%
Potassium 3020mg 320mg 79%
Copper 0.677mg 0.045mg 70%
Vitamin A 210µg 835µg 69%
Folate 274µg 19µg 64%
Vitamin B3 8.95mg 0.983mg 50%
Vitamin C 50mg 5.9mg 49%
Protein 22.77g 0.93g 44%
Phosphorus 313mg 35mg 40%
Zinc 3.9mg 0.24mg 33%
Polyunsaturated fat 3.698g 0.117g 24%
Fiber 7.4g 2.8g 18%
Vitamin B1 0.251mg 0.066mg 15%
Carbs 50.22g 9.58g 14%
Calories 295kcal 41kcal 13%
Fats 7.24g 0.24g 11%
Vitamin K 13.2µg 11%
Saturated fat 1.881g 0.037g 8%
Selenium 4.4µg 0.1µg 8%
Vitamin B5 0.273mg 5%
Vitamin E 0.66mg 4%
Choline 8.8mg 2%
Monounsaturated fat 0.474g 0.014g 1%
Fructose 0.55g 1%
Starch 1.43g 1%
Net carbs 42.82g 6.78g N/A
Sugar 4.74g N/A
Sodium 62mg 69mg 0%
